Eligibility Criteria for Ph.D. in Biotechnology at Anna University
- A Master’s degree (M.Sc., M.Tech., or equivalent) in Biotechnology, Molecular Biology, Biochemistry, Microbiology, Genetics, or any related discipline with a minimum of 55% aggregate (50% for SC/ST candidates).
- Valid GATE/UGC NET score is preferred but not mandatory; candidates without a score must clear the university‑conducted entrance test.
- For candidates holding a Ph.D. in a related field, a minimum of 3 years of research experience may be considered for direct admission.
- Good command of English (both written and spoken) as the medium of instruction and research communication.
Entrance Exam for Ph.D. in Biotechnology at Anna University
The university conducts a two‑stage entrance examination:
- Written Test: Consists of 100 multiple‑choice questions covering core biotechnology concepts, statistics, research methodology, and analytical reasoning.
- Interview & Viva‑voce: Evaluates the candidate’s research aptitude, subject knowledge, and alignment with faculty expertise.
Preparation tips include revisiting your master’s coursework, staying updated with recent journal publications, and practicing past question papers. A solid grasp of research methods will also serve you well during the viva.
Fee Structure for Ph.D. in Biotechnology at Anna University
| Component | Annual Fee (INR) |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Tuition & Examination Fee | ₹ 25,000 | Payable at the beginning of each academic year. |
| Laboratory & Facility Charges | ₹ 15,000 | Includes access to core labs, instrumentation, and consumables. |
| Library & Digital Resource Subscription | ₹ 5,000 | Unlimited access to e‑journals, databases, and inter‑library loans. |
| Miscellaneous (Registration, Student Services) | ₹ 3,000 | One‑time fee at admission. |
| Total Approx. Per Year | ₹ 48,000 | Subject to revision based on university policy. |
Financial assistance, scholarships, and research grants are available for meritorious candidates. Contact the Department of Biotechnology for detailed eligibility.
Admission Process for Ph.D. in Biotechnology at Anna University
- Online Application: Submit the application through the university portal with scanned copies of academic transcripts, ID proof, and a statement of purpose.
- Eligibility Verification: The admissions committee validates academic qualifications and any qualifying exam scores (GATE/NET).
- Entrance Examination: Candidates receive a hall‑ticket for the written test, followed by a scheduled interview.
- Selection & Offer Letter: Successful candidates are issued an admission letter outlining scholarship eligibility, fee payment schedule, and research supervisor allocation.
- Enrollment: Pay the first year’s fees, submit the signed declaration form, and complete the orientation program.

Anna University Ph.D. Syllabus for Biotechnology
The syllabus is divided into three major phases:
- Core Coursework (Year 1): Advanced Molecular Biology, Biostatistics, Research Ethics, and Bio‑informatics Tools.
- Comprehensive Exams (End of Year 1): Written and oral assessments covering all core subjects.
- Dissertation Research (Years 2‑4): Original research, regular progress seminars, manuscript preparation, and final viva‑voce.

Scholarship for Ph.D. in Biotechnology at Anna University
Anna University offers several merit‑based and need‑based scholarships, including:
- University Merit Scholarship – Up to 50% tuition waiver for students with ≥ 75% in the qualifying degree.
- UGC Junior Research Fellowship (JRF) – Full stipend and contingency grant for top performers.
- CSIR-UGC NET Fellowship – Monthly stipend of ₹ 31,000 plus medical allowance.
- Industry Sponsored Fellowships – Collaborative projects with biotech firms providing financial support and hands‑on experience.
